Living in an Indian household is a masterclass in organized chaos, where "personal space" is a foreign concept and every meal is a major production. Whether you're in a bustling metro or a quiet town, here’s a look at the beautiful, loud, and heart-centered rhythm of Indian daily life. 1. The "Early" Morning Ritual
The day doesn't start with an alarm; it starts with the whistle of a pressure cooker or the sound of the puja bell.
The Chai Mandate: No one functions without a cup of ginger-cardamom tea. It’s the official fuel for the morning debate over the newspaper or WhatsApp forwards.
The Lunchbox Sprint: Mornings are a high-stakes race to pack dabbas (lunch boxes) with fresh rotis and sabzi. An Indian mother’s love is measured by the number of side dishes she fits into that stainless steel container. 2. The Multigenerational Magic
In many homes, three generations live under one roof. It’s like having a built-in support system (and a built-in CCTV).
Grandparent Wisdom: Kids grow up on a steady diet of mythological stories and "when I was your age" life lessons.
The Community Feel: The door is rarely locked. Neighbors drop by without a call to borrow a cup of sugar or just to share some gossip. 3. Food as a Language
In an Indian family, "How are you?" actually means "Have you eaten?"
The Dinner Table: This is the family’s boardroom. No matter how busy the day was, everyone gathers for dinner. It’s where school grades are discussed, vacation plans are made, and the last piece of paneer is politely fought over.
Guest Culture: Atithi Devo Bhava (The guest is God) isn't just a saying. If you visit an Indian home, expect to be fed until you can barely walk. 1:00 PM – The Afternoon Lull
The house belongs to the elders. This is the hour of secrets. Over a simple meal of dal-chawal (lentils and rice), the grandmother might reveal a family feud from 1972 or teach a granddaughter how to tie a perfect pallu. These afternoon stories are the oral history of the clan.

7:00 AM – The Tiffin Chronicles
This is the most sacred ritual. Wives and mothers pack lunch boxes (tiffins) not just with food, but with love and social strategy. A typical story: “Beta, I put extra parathas for your friend whose mother is unwell.” The tiffin is a status symbol—never just rice; always a pickle, a sweet, and a vegetable. By 8 AM, the house empties as school buses honk and scooters weave through traffic.
3. The Concept of Adjust (Compromise)
The most common word in the Indian family lexicon is not “love” but “adjust.” You adjust the TV volume for grandpa. You adjust your sleeping schedule for a visiting uncle. You adjust your career dreams for the family business. Daily life is a series of micro-sacrifices. These stories are rarely heroic; they are mundane—a son sharing his room with a cousin, a mother skipping her favorite show for the cricket match. Yet, this "adjustment" is the glue of the system.
